Check for Security Features of the Storage Facility
Getting a storage facility is not just for the sake of stashing your goods after Edinburgh removal. It’s more about staying stress-free from the risks of having them stolen or damaged during storage. Do check for these security facilities while choosing a storage company near you.
- Availability of 24/7 CCTV surveillance across the storage warehouse.
- Select containerised storage facilities equipped with weatherproof systems to avoid spoilage or damage to goods due to humidity, rain, snowfall, or other weather conditions.
- Always check for the security personnel and gated access to the storage space.
- Ensure that your storage service in Edinburgh prioritises routine inspections and maintenance at the storage facility.
While choosing storage facilities for extra valuable possessions, you must ask for a smart lock system, anti-theft alarms, and advanced security checks against unauthorised entry.

Ensure getting insurance coverage for a storage facility.
Don’t forget to check if your Edinburgh removal and storage company is providing insurance coverage or not. It’s also advised to go through these details if you have your stored goods covered in an insurance policy:
- Know what goods are being covered in an insurance policy and what requires an additional one.
- Keep your inventory list of stored items ready to claim the insurance benefits later.
- Consider the value of stored items before you agree on insurance coverage.
